I earned $6298 in July which is about $1000 less than last month but about $500 more than the month before. It seems like I’m averaging around $6000 a month since the tax year started in April. Earnings Breakdown:

  • Adsense ā€” $328 – Blah. I have a London Olympics site that I was hoping would earn a lot during the Olympics but that hasn’t panned out. I haven’t really put any effort into it at all so I guess I’m not surprised.
  • Affiliate sales ā€” $138 – I have a feeling my affiliate sales are going to slowly fizzle down to nothing. A few of the affiliate programs I’m a part of have expired and I haven’t done anything to switch it up. It’s a very neglected part of my business and I can’t expect that anything will change until I make the changes.
  • Advertising ā€” $5734 – I have a few deals that expired last month that want to renew but will pay in August. Otherwise it’s been business as usual with people randomly contacting me for ads. There’s been a definite shift away from text links in the sidebar and towards guest posts.
  • Ebook Sales ā€” $98 – Fourteen sales.

Spending Breakdown:
I had another pretty low spending month at $397 which is about half what I spent last month. I’m hoping to buy a new site this week (the person who’s selling it is currently considering my offer) so if that works out then that’ll be a pretty big purchase.

  • Link Building Services ā€” $147 – Iā€™m still using Linkvana (14 day trial for $5 affiliate link/50 free outsourcing credits affiliate link). No idea if this is a good idea or not.
  • Domain Renewal – $12 – Another year for one of my domains.
  • Programming ā€“ $210 – I had a hacking issue that I paid to have fixed.
  • Stock Photos – $23 – Stock photos mostly for Blighty Traveller articles.
  • Ebook ā€” $5 – Monthly cost to sell my ebook.
